is a third-level Abjuration spell that can be learned by artificers, bards, clerics, druids, paladins, sorcerers, warlocks, and wizards. Because of its effects, it's worth it for each character to learn it if they're able to, as it can be used to protect the party, or to create an opening in the enemy's defenses. Its power scales based on the level slot used to cast it, and that means that could be considered among the most powerful spells in the game.

When cast, ends the effects of any spell on the target that is of an equal or lower spell level. This is generally used to break an enemy's Concentration, forcing them to end the spell they're currently casting. Since there are plenty of annoying Concentration spells that can make battle difficult, being able to use and not deal with it for the full duration, or hope that an attack will be enough to break Concentration, can be a huge benefit while fighting.
